Agentic Credential Vault

Replaces raw API keys with scoped, short-lived tokens. Master secrets stay server-side — agents never see them.

Architecture

┌─────────────┐     issueToken     ┌───────────────┐     proxy call     ┌──────────────┐
│   Agent     │ ──────────────────▶ │    Vault      │ ──────────────────▶│  GitHub /    │
│ (tony/steve)│ ◀────── token ──── │ localhost:8787 │ ◀── response ──── │  Shopify /   │
│             │ ── vault.call ───▶ │               │    (adds secret)   │  OpenAI etc  │
└─────────────┘                    └───────────────┘                    └──────────────┘
                                         │
                                   config/services/
                                   ├── github.json    ← one file per service
                                   ├── shopify.json
                                   └── openai.json

Each service lives in its own JSON file under config/services/. Add a service = drop a file. Remove = delete it.

Service Management

How services are stored

Each service is a JSON file in config/services/:

config/services/
├── github.json       ← endpoints, scopes, allowedAgents
├── shopify.json
└── my-custom-api.json

A service file looks like this:

{
  "baseUrl": "https://api.github.com",
  "secretRef": "github_pat",
  "allowedAgents": ["main", "tony", "steve"],
  "allowedActions": ["issue", "repo.get", "pulls.list"],
  "allowedScopes": ["github:repos:read", "github:repos:write", "github:prs:read", "github:prs:write"],
  "agentScopes": {
    "steve": ["github:repos:read", "github:prs:read"]
  },
  "endpoints": {
    "repo.get": {
      "method": "GET",
      "path": "/repos/{owner}/{repo}",
      "requiredScope": ["github:repos:read"]
    }
  }
}

Path params like {owner} and {repo} are interpolated from the params object at call time. Remaining params become query string (GET) or JSON body (POST/PUT/PATCH).

Per-Agent Scope Restrictions (agentScopes)

Optional. Narrows allowedScopes for specific agents. Agents not listed in agentScopes get access to the full allowedScopes set (backward compatible).

{
  "allowedAgents": ["main", "tony", "steve"],
  "allowedScopes": ["github:repos:read", "github:repos:write", "github:prs:read", "github:prs:write"],
  "agentScopes": {
    "steve": ["github:repos:read", "github:prs:read"]
  }
}

In the example above:

  • main and tony can request any of the four scopes
  • steve can only request github:repos:read and github:prs:read — requesting github:repos:write returns INSUFFICIENT_SCOPE

Set via vault.admin.addService, vault.admin.updateService, or directly in the service JSON file.

Per-Agent Scope Limits

By default, any agent in allowedAgents can request any scope in allowedScopes. To restrict specific agents to a subset of scopes, add agentScopes to the service config:

{
  "allowedAgents": ["orchestrator", "builder", "reviewer"],
  "allowedScopes": ["service:data:read", "service:data:write", "service:admin"],
  "agentScopes": {
    "reviewer": ["service:data:read"],
    "builder": ["service:data:read", "service:data:write"]
  }
}

Rules:

  • Agents not listed in agentScopes get full allowedScopes (e.g., orchestrator above gets everything)
  • Agents listed in agentScopes can only request their specified scopes
  • Requesting a scope outside the agent's limit returns INSUFFICIENT_SCOPE
  • The field is optional — omitting it preserves backward-compatible behavior
  • All templates in config/templates/ include example agentScopes entries

This works for any service — GitHub, Shopify, Railway, Stripe, custom APIs. The pattern is always the same: list the agent, list their allowed scopes.

Security Rules

  • NEVER log, print, or return master secrets
  • NEVER write API keys to files outside the vault's encrypted store
  • NEVER pass API keys in chat messages — use the vault API only
  • Short TTL tokens (60s–600s) — don't request more than you need
  • Revoke sessions/tokens when tasks are done
  • All operations are audit-logged automatically
